I watched the movie "Se7en" last night. It is very creepy, disturbing, and definitely rated R. Brad Pitt + Morgan Freeman = YES. The acting was superb and the production was great despite the age of the film and the fact that I was watching it on VHS. It's a gritty '90s look with just the subtlest hints of noir in it. And there's a couple other stars who appear as well: Gwyneth Paltrow & Kevin Spacey. I made the mistake of watching it all alone at late o' clock. It was even dark (which is strange for AK in the summer). It scared the crap out of me. I suggest it only for those who are okay with movies like "Silence of the Lambs" or "Pan's Labyrinth." It's pretty intense, but very good if you can handle it.

Another movie I recently watched was "Get Low." It's a drama about an old man who's going to die soon and is getting everything ready for his death, including a funeral party to be held before his death. It's set somewhere around the 1920s in the West and stars Robert Duvall, Bill Murray, and Sissy Spacek. It's pretty good, if not one of my preferred genres or favorite movies. I liked it.
